A citricultura brasileira vem sendo explorada em uma diversidade de solos e climas em várias regiões do país, estando seu principal eixo de desenvolvimento localizado no Sudeste. Na Região Noroeste do Estado do Rio de Janeiro, as condições de clima e solo são favoráveis ao cultivo da laranjeira, exceto pelo volume e distribuição da precipitação pluvial durante o ano, ocorrendo períodos de déficit de água no solo. O presente trabalho teve como objetivo obter os componentes e realizar o balanço hídrico de um Argissolo Vermelho-Amarelo do Noroeste Fluminense cultivado com laranjeira 'Folha Murcha', verificando, em onze períodos ao longo de 197 dias, diferenças decorrentes do local de monitoramento do solo e determinando, ainda, o coeficiente de cultura (Kc) e... |

ABSTRACT The aim of this work was to analyse the effects of 1-MCP upon the post-harvest quality of the orange cv. Pera stored for 45 days at a temperature of 7 ºC. The fruit was divided into four treatments, and then submitted to the application of three concentrations of 1-methylciclopropene (0.1, 0.5 and 1.0µL.L-1) for a period of 12 hours.The fruitwas again then stored at a temperature of 7 ºC. The rate of respiration was determined, together withcoloration of the epidermis, SS, TA, ratio, vitamin C, total carotenoids, phenolic compounds, total and reducing sugars, weight loss and juice yield. The data were submitted to analysis of variance (F-Test), and the averages were analysed by regression (P≤0.05). According to the results, it could be seen that... |

ABSTRACT: Little is known about the impact of N fertilization on fruit production and composition in orange groves grown in soils with low or medium organic matter content in Rio Grande do Sul (RS). This study aimed to evaluate how N fertilization of orange trees cv. 'Lane Late' in a sandy soil may interfere in fruit yield and composition of fruit and juice. The experiment was conducted with orange trees cv. 'Lane Late' growing in Sandy Typic Hapludalf soil, in Rosário do Sul (RS). The plants received applications of 0, 20, 40, 60, 80, 100, 120, 140 and 160kg N ha-1. Total N in leaves, number of fruits per plant, yield, fresh weight, fruit diameter, peel thickness, percentage of fruit juice, peel color, juice color, ascorbic acid content, total soluble... |
